OBSERVING THE PATTERN is a podcast dedicated to the TV series Fringe, only on the We Made This podcast network. Join your host Luke Winch as he is joined by an array of guests to dissect each episode of the JJ Abrams-created series about FBI Agent Olivia Dunham and the team in Fringe Division, an investigation unit dedicated to solving 'fringe science' crime...
